Earnings for Dental Support Services Graduates from San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ia

Graduates of San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ia’s Dental Support Services program earn at the following median levels (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for Dental Support Services at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$41,424
2 years $40,529
3 years $40,246
4 years $42,790
5 years $44,123

How do these earnings stack up against the rest of the school? At the four-year mark, Dental Support Services graduates from San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ia earn a median of $42,790, compared with $42,856 for all San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ia graduates — about 0% lower than the school-wide median.

Dental Support Services earnings compared with all majors at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ia

Median Debt at Graduation

Median student loan debt for Dental Support Services graduates from San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ia stands at $14,750.

Student Demographics & Diversity

Below you’ll find the student demographics for Dental Support Services graduates at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ia, broken down by degree level.

Program-wide, Dental Support Services graduates at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ia are 93% women (118) and 7% men (9).

Dental Support Services Associate’s Program at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ia

Among the 43 associate’s dental support services degrees awarded at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ia, 93% were women (40) and 7% were men (3).

San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ia gender breakdown of Dental Support Services Associate's degree recipients

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Dental Support Services associate’s degree recipients at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 9
Hispanic / Latino 20
Black / African American 3
Asian 5
American Indian / Alaska Native 2
Two or More Races 2
Unknown 2
Racial-ethnic diversity of Dental Support Services majors at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ia

Racial-ethnic minorities make up 74% of Dental Support Services associate’s degree recipients at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ia, above the national average of 44%.*

Dental Support Services Bachelor’s Program at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ia

Of the 21 bachelor’s dental support services degrees awarded at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ia, 100% were women (21) and 0% were men (0).

San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ia gender breakdown of Dental Support Services Bachelor's degree recipients

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Dental Support Services bachelor’s degree recipients at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 7
Hispanic / Latino 7
Black / African American 1
Asian 4
Native Hawaiian / Pacific Islander 1
Unknown 1
Racial-ethnic diversity of Dental Support Services majors at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ia

Minority students account for 62% of Dental Support Services bachelor’s degree recipients at San Joaquin Valley College-Visalia, higher than the national average of 38%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
